你好,
我正在为一个BLE信标做一些功率分析,我有一些关于睡眠模式和OTP/闪存的问题:
1有没有可能进入深度睡眠或休眠模式,而不燃烧的OTP内存和使用闪存代替?我尝试了prox\u reporter示例和本教程http://lpccs docs.dialog semiconductor.com/DA14531\u Sleep\u Mode+/deepsleep\u config.html但从目前的测量结果来看,它似乎不符合这些模式。
2在延长睡眠模式下,当CFG\u SPI\u FLASH\u ENABLE被定义时,我有10个uA,当它没有被定义时,我有250个uA。相反,使用SPI闪存不应该消耗更多吗?这究竟意味着什么?
三。根据数据表//www.wsdof.com/sites/default/files/da14531mod\u datasheet\u v2.2.pdf我们可以在长时间睡眠中睡到2小时。是否禁用了SPI闪存并从OTP引导?
谢谢
回答我自己,这可能对其他人有用:一个对spi\u flash\u power\u down()的调用允许在延长睡眠模式下降低1.2 uA的电流消耗。答案是3。第二部分。
嗨,博瑞特,
谢谢你的在线提问和回答。你说得对–测量睡眠电流时,必须关闭SPI闪光灯的电源。如果它不是在掉电模式下,那么闪存功耗将添加到休眠电流中。这就是为什么睡眠模式下的功耗增加了。
关于你的1/问题,是的,这是可能的。请参见第5.1节和第4步。
谢谢,下午好